Google has launched a dedicated Gemini app for MacOS. This is big news for Mac users. Now, they can talk to Google’s AI chatbot faster than ever before. They do not need to open a web browser. They do not need to switch tabs. The app sits right on their computer.

The app is available for free. It works on MacOS 15 and above. It only runs on Apple Silicon chips. That means newer Macs will support it. Older Intel-based Macs may not.

A Keyboard Shortcut to Gemini

The best part of the new app is the speed. You can open Gemini with a simple keyboard shortcut. Just press Option + Space on your keyboard. A small chat window will open immediately. You can ask a question, get an answer, and close it. You never leave your current screen.

If you want the full chat experience, press Option + Shift + Space. That opens the main Gemini window. You can change these shortcuts in the Settings. So you can pick what works best for you.

You can also open the app from the menu bar. There is a Gemini icon at the top of your screen. Click it to start. Or you can keep the app in your Dock. One click and Gemini is ready.

Share Your Screen for Context

The app has another powerful feature. You can share your screen with Gemini. This gives the AI context about what you are doing.

For example, you are looking at a complicated spreadsheet. You want help understanding the data. You click the “Share window” button in the Gemini app. You select the spreadsheet window. Gemini can now see what you see. It can answer specific questions about that data.

This works with local files on your computer too. It is not limited to web pages. You can share a PDF, a code file, or a document. Gemini will read it and help you. To let Gemini read full pages in your browser, you need to go to your Mac’s System Settings. Then go to Privacy & Security and enable Accessibility for Gemini.

Creativity Features Are a Click Away

The Mac app includes Gemini’s best creative tools. You can generate images using Nano Banana. You can generate videos using Veo. You can also create music. All of this is available right from your desktop.

You do not need to open a separate website. You do not need to copy and paste. Just open Gemini, describe what you want, and the AI will create it. This is very helpful for designers, content creators, and marketers.

Chat History and Memory Sync

If you already use Gemini on your phone or on the web, your data will move with you. As long as you sign into the same Google account, your chat history will sync. Your memory settings will also sync. So Gemini remembers what you told it before. This works across all your devices.

Google’s Bigger Plan

Google says this is just the beginning. The company is building the foundation for something bigger. They want Gemini to become a “personal, proactive and powerful desktop assistant”. That means in the future, Gemini may not just wait for your questions. It may offer help before you even ask.

For now, the free app is available to download. You can get it at gemini.google/mac. If you own a Mac with Apple Silicon and MacOS 15 or later, you can try it today.
